New Video!: Tip on Vacuusealing Loose Flour Sugar Potato Flakes in Mylar Bags for Long Term Storage
The tip to vacuusealing any loose podwery like substance like flour, sugar, cake mix, cornstarch, potato flakes etc is to place the powder into a ziplock bag first then poke a pin hole or 2 to in the ziplock bag to allow the air to be vacuumed out as you apply suction. You can use this tip with the Food Saver vacuuseal machine or you can use it with the mylar bag/dust buster method of vacuusealing food :) If you have any tips or tricks on long term food storage please feel free to share them :) We would love to hear them :) I am forever learning from you! :)
